Which statements accurately describe how to determine the y-intercept and the slope from the graph belowTo find the y-intercept,

begin at the origin and move horizontally to the graphed line. To find the slope, use two ordered pairs on the line and substitute into the equation m = StartFraction y 2 minus y 1 Over x 2 minus x 1 EndFraction. To find the y-intercept, begin at the origin and move horizontally to the graphed line. To find the slope, use two ordered pairs on the line and substitute into the equation m = StartFraction x 2 minus x 1 Over y 2 minus y 1 EndFraction. To find the y-intercept, begin at the origin and move vertically to the graphed line. To find the slope, use two ordered pairs on the line and substitute into the equation m = StartFraction y 2 minus y 1 Over x 2 minus x 1 EndFraction. To find the y-intercept, begin at the origin and move vertically to the graphed line. To find the slope, use two ordered pairs on the line and substitute into the equation m = StartFraction x 2 minus x 1 Over y 2 minus y 1 EndFraction.?

Using linear function concepts, it is found that the statement that accurately describes the procedure to find the slope and the y-intercept is given by:

To find the slope, use two ordered pairs on the line and substitute into the equation m = \frac{y_2 - y_1}{x_2 - x_1}. To find the y-intercept, begin at the origin and move vertically to the graphed line.

<h3>What is a linear function?</h3>

A linear function is modeled by:

y = mx + b

In which:

  • m is the slope, which is the rate of change, that is, by how much y changes when x changes by 1.
  • b is the y-intercept, which is the value of y when x = 0, and can also be interpreted as the initial value of the function.

Given two points (x_1,y_1) and (x_2,y_2), the slope is given by <u>change in y divided by change in x</u>, hence:

m = \frac{y_2 - y_1}{x_2 - x_1}

The y-intercept is the value of y(vertical axis) when x = 0, hence we begin at the origin and move vertically to the graphed line.

A rocket is launched from a tower. The height of the rocket, why in feet is related to the time after launch, X and seconds, by
Maru [420]

Given:

Consider the height of the rocket, in feet after x seconds of launch is

y=-16x^2+152x+74

To find:

The time at which the rocket will reach its max, to the nearest 100th of a second.

Solution:

We have,

y=-16x^2+152x+74

It is a quadratic polynomial with negative leading coefficient. So, it is a downward parabola.

Vertex of a downward parabola is the point of maxima.

To find the time at which the rocket will reach its max, we need to find the x-coordinate of the vertex.

If a quadratic function is f(x)=ax^2+bx+c, then the vertex is

Vertex=\left(-\dfrac{b}{2a},f\left(-\dfrac{b}{2a}\right)\right)

Here, a=-16,b=152,c=74.

So,

-\dfrac{b}{2a}=-\dfrac{152}{2(-16)}

-\dfrac{b}{2a}=-\dfrac{152}{-32}

-\dfrac{b}{2a}=4.75

So, x-coordinate of the vertex is 4.75.

Therefore, the rocket will reach its max at 4.75 second.
